BlackBerry is about to drop their built-in support of Air on BB10 operating system V10.3.1 and I am told it is due to the cost around licensing issues. Developers are being told to package their Apps as APKs with captive runtime and I would have no issue with that if it actually worked properly!

APKs with captive runtime do not behave correctly, there are some weird bugs:

Keyboard support does not work properly - I have a game that when packaged as an APK none of the keyboard buttons do anything on any BlackBerry with a keyboard. I noticed if I paired a BT keyboard, the arrow buttons work but nothing else...

Whats the deal with keyboard buttons not working with Air captive runtime, yet it works with the Air runtime built into the OS??

I'm aware the drop in built-in OS runtime support is pretty much a done deal, but can you at least fix bugs like that keyboard bug in your AIR runtime and prioritize this? There are loads of apps that are about to die in about a month or so due to issues like this and developers are getting fed up.
